An encoder outputs a first bit sequence having N bits. A mapper generates a first complex signal s1 and a second complex signal s2 with use of bit sequence having X+Y bits included in an input second bit sequence, where X indicates the number of bits used to generate the first complex signal s1, and Y indicates the number of bits used to generate the second complex signal s2. A bit length adjuster is provided after the encoder, and performs bit length adjustment on the first bit sequence such that the second bit sequence has a bit length that is a multiple of X+Y, and outputs the first bit sequence after the bit length adjustment as the second bit sequence. As a result, a problem between a codeword length of a block code and the number of bits necessary to perform mapping by a set of modulation schemes is solved.

A transmission device comprising: an error correction encoder configured to generate a first encoded data sequence from an input data sequence using a first coding rate and a first code length, and generate a second encoded data sequence using a second coding rate and a second code length; a mapper configured to generate a first modulation symbol sequence by applying a first mapping pattern of a first modulation scheme to the first encoded data sequence, and generate a second modulation symbol sequence by applying a second mapping pattern of a second modulation scheme to the second encoded data sequence; and a transmitter configured to transmit the first modulation symbol sequence and the second modulation symbol sequence, wherein the mapper uses the first mapping pattern and the second mapping pattern that are different from each other for mapping, when (i) the first code length and the second code length are different from each other, (ii) the first modulation scheme and the second modulation scheme are the same in the number of transmission bits per symbol, and (iii) the first coding rate and the second coding rate are the same.

A reception device comprising: a control information demodulator configured to demodulate control information from a reception signal; a demapper configured to output a first encoded data sequence based on the control information, the first encoded data sequence being obtained by demapping a first modulation symbol sequence included in the reception signal using a first mapping pattern of a first modulation scheme, and output a second encoded data sequence based on the control information, the second encoded data sequence being obtained by demapping a second modulation symbol sequence included in the reception signal using a second mapping pattern of a second modulation scheme; and a decoder configured to decode the first encoded data sequence having a first coding rate and the second encoded data having a second coding rate based on the control information, wherein the control information includes respective modulation schemes of the first modulation symbol sequence and the second modulation symbol sequence, respective code lengths of the first encoded sequence and the second encoded sequence, and the first coding rate and the second coding rate, and the demapper uses the first mapping pattern and the second mapping pattern that are different from each other for demapping, when (i) the first code length and the second code length are different from each other, (ii) the first modulation scheme and the second modulation scheme are the same in the number of transmission bits per symbol, and (iii) the first coding rate and the second coding rate are the same.
